AbstractAn anharmonic oscillator {T(q)=-\frac{d^{2}}{dx^{2}}+x^{2}+q(x)} on the half-axis {0\leq x<\infty} with the Neumann boundary condition is considered. By means of transformation operators, the direct and inverse spectral problems are studied. We obtain the main integral equations of the inverse problem and prove that the main equation is uniquely solvable. An effective algorithm for reconstruction of perturbed potential is indicated.

The discrete model of the real symmetric one-matrix ensemble is analyzed with a cubic interaction. The partition function is found to satisfy a recursion relation that solves the model. The double scaling-limit of the recursion relation leads to a Miura transformation relating the contributions to the free energy coming from oriented and unoriented random surfaces. This transformation is the same kind as found with a quartic interaction.
